L’AMOUR EN FUITE (M)
Dir: François Truffaut
France 1979 94mins
In the fifth and final installment in Truffaut’s celebrated Antoine Doinel series, thirty-something Antoine meets up several important figures from his past. Having just written an autobiographical novel, and in the midst of divorcing his wife Christine, Antoine crosses paths with his first love Colette. Stars Jean-Pierre Léaud.

LE DERNIER MÉTRO (PG)
Dir: François Truffaut
France 1980 131mins
Set in Paris during the Nazi occupation of France, the Jewish owner of the Montparnasse Theatre is forced into hiding, leaving his wife and lead actress Marion in charge. Desperate to keep both the troupe and Lucas alive she stages a new play, which must be a success to continue. Stars Catherine Deneuve and Gerard Depardieu.

LA FEMME D’À CÔTÉ (M)
Dir: François Truffaut
France 1981 106mins
Bernard is an unassuming, married navigation trainer whose life turns into upheaval when former lover Mathilde unwittingly rents the house next door with her husband. Still affected by the scars of their unreconciled past, the pair reluctantly resume their relationship. Stars Gerard Depardieu and Fanny Ardant. |
